Interview: Radmilo Marojevic, Dean of the School of Philology

Serbian Intelligentsia is Easily Bought

by Slobodanka Ast

“Due to Marojevic’s reorganization of the School, which is neither scientific nor logical, both our own and Europe’s entire descendants shall laugh at us and say that we were fools”, with these words professor Novica Petkovic has commented the organizational spring cleaning of the School of Philology. Perhaps our own and Europe’s posterity shall laugh at us because Albanian is now placed in the Romanic languages department, in a package with the librarian group.  Perhaps an ironic smile shall be induced by the decision that Russian has become obligatory for all post-graduate students, while Anglistics, one of the most renown departments of Belgrade’s School of Philology, has been placed into the Germanic department. The School’s employees don’t feel like laughing: some professors assess that Marojevic’s reorganization of the School, against which the qualified, competent majority of professors has spoken, is the beginning of the end of the School of Philology. To sign the famous contracts, in the context of the Statute which transforms the School into the dean’s personal field of vendetta, equals a moral and professional hara-kiri for many. Marojevic, a former hard-liner party secretary, now an Orthodox pan-Slav, has from the very first embarked upon “clearing the terrain” and “freeing cabinets”: trying to induce the older professors to an early retirement and to bring in fresh faculty members.

VREME asked Dean Marojevic for his comments on the avalanche of negative remarks and the flow of dissatisfaction in his school. Many professors have handed in their notices, some are opting for early retirement, others are talking about leaving...

MAROJEVIC: There were no waves of dissatisfaction at the School. It only seems like that to you. The departments have been reorganized in accordance with international norms: all that is needed is up to 6 doctors of sciences to open up a department. There was panic in certain media which are neither in the service of science nor in the service of their people, while Politika daily, for example, informs us of the developments at the School in a very objective manner.

VREME: You question the scientific standing of the most eminent names, you have said that half of the professors do not fulfill the conditions to be full-time professors, you have announced that all those who do not sign the contracts shall be replaced, with the additional note that “there are plenty of those around”... At the least, you have insulted and degraded the institution which you are heading...

MAROJEVIC:It’s not me, but the boulevard press which is degrading things, dealing with issues which it isn’t competent to deal with. The fact is that many who have been appointed full time professors do not deserve it. All those who have not worked in a scientific way, especially those who were out on the streets instead of in student auditoriums at the School - shall be easily replaced.

VREME: The majority of the people, or to be more precise, your university colleagues, have been doing their jobs in a noble manner for years, in extremely difficult circumstances. Even those whose scientific protégé who once were criticizing you: academic Pavle Ilic calls you “the most conflicted person in the history of Serbian science”.

MAROJEVIC: Pavle Ilic is in contradiction with himself: how come I wasn’t a conflicted person when both he and his wife Milka, editors of many magazines, published the numerous discourses and articles which I wrote? This latest statement is the result of the polemics on the ijekavski dialect of the Serbian literary language, on Serbian orthography, on phonology and the history of the Serbian literary language, for example at the Second Congress of the Serbian intelligentsia, when he promoted his program of uniting the Serbian literary language, i.e. abolishing the ijekavski dialect.

VREME: Academic Ilic describes your program as the “Program of Serbian loss in four items”. Many other experts as well accuse you for explicitly negating the existence of the Croatian nation, the Croatian language (apart from Cakavski) and Croatian literature...

MAROJEVIC: That’s not my idea: Serbistics as a science is being re-established on the basis of Serbistics of the 19th century: all Slavists from Safarik and Vuk to Kopitar knew what the Serbian language was, and that it encompasses the stokavski region. All those who claim otherwise base this assumption on Croatian, i.e. the Catholic ideology. Ivic realizes the Croatian philological program, along with Matica Srpska and numerous other institutions which are Serbian only in name. Pavle Ilic is not, contrary to what he claims, the number one linguist: he does not have first-class scientific results, apart from formal ones (membership in various academies).

VREME: Ivic even talks about your “bully approach”: he believes that the most balanced and composed people should be appointed deans. Even certain colleagues from the School believe that you are not suitable for the function which the government has appointed you...

MAROJEVIC: Those who support the new world order, the internationalists, use every opportunity to pronounce a person as being unbalanced, to pronounce them as being mad... The infamous psychiatry of various international structures was based on just that. That’s nothing new. The new world order buys all that can be bought, and Serbia’s intelligentsia and science are not, unfortunately, difficult to buy... All those who oppose it are pronounced as being unbalanced. Ivic is now satanizing me in the Dnevni Telegraf daily, which carries an article under the caption “Satan at the School of Philology?”. Satanization of a nation, in our case of the Serbian nation, and the same thing is happening to the Russian, Iranian and many other nations, is carried over to the satanization of certain people.

VREME: You have said: “When order and work are established once again, a wider autonomy shall be established for the University”. Does that mean that you too understand that the new University Law is bad?

MAROJEVIC: This new law would have negative consequences if deans and vice chancellors which are on the side of the new world order were to realize it, i.e. on the side of treason with regards to their nation and science. However, if people who realize it have full responsibility towards their science, their nation and their government - then it’s good. I have accepted to be dean only because of the obligations which our science has towards history. It didn’t personally agree with me at all, I had a one year leave which I had to shorten.
VREME: In the meantime, you have absolute political control and unlimited personal power.

MAROJEVIC: That’s not true: professors will be freer now, they shall be able to devote all their time to their scientific-educational work. We were enslaved from 1992 until today: the so-called democracy, in reality “demonocracy”, means “occupation” today.

VREME: The ruling coalition which appointed you has been the ruling party before and after 1992, while you speak of occupation and “demonocracy”?!

MAROJEVIC: Well, no outside personnel was brought it, such as the one Milan Panic had, but there was the press, the media, the political parties, various international organizations... All together, they constitute occupation. If it wasn’t for that, we wouldn’t have a fifth column in science and in culture, and it would be easier for us to defend ourselves from the international world order... It is well known how devastating it is when the Romanic-Germanic civilizations are imposed upon all the other nations. Trubecki said all of that better than me, read it!
